My husband occasionally has nightmares and falls out of bed. He recently had major surgery for PAD and if he falls, there is a chance he can destroy that surgery. This railing is perfect as it prevents him from falling, but he can get in and out of bed easily when he needs to. Also he can store books and some meds in it for easy access

The rail itself is easy to put together. I love that it's "no tools" assembly. If I can do it - frankly anyone can. I would suggested getting help with the straps that make the rail safe and non-moving or slipping. I didn't have help available. It is a little difficult for one woman almost 70 yrs old with sore knees. BUT, it IS do-able. I got it done. Now my husband will have the help he needs to get in & out of bed. The rail provides the support he needs at this time. I would recommend it highly
